Post by Cammo » Wed Mar 02, 2011 10:21 pm

bashernc24 wrote:yes its a 24.. why are they prone???
I think the question was raised because you didn't say what model of bike it was. ;)

This could be any number of problems but is probably something fairly simple. It certainly isn't right. Start witht the basics (plugs getting spark, carbs getting fuel, fuel tap, electrical system checks) and go from there.
